Output 62bd87ad11b559cb23b539e1791a8785484ca6f89d614ea64632e13259f7de56:0

value
2960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cc4d083dbc8c456a4a96158056a1c18de2c3c1 OP_EQUAL
address
358sfiZS3tWf8NHXryDdcowvg18PsJEDKq
transaction
62bd87ad11b559cb23b539e1791a8785484ca6f89d614ea64632e13259f7de56
confirmations
361985
spent
true